Senior Full Stack Developer

ProveAI (Headquarters: Remote)

Location: Remote   |   Full-Time
TypeScript React Node.js JavaScript GraphQL REST Python Docker Kubernetes CI/CD PostgreSQL MongoDB Redis Hedera Solidity AI Machine Learning LLM Full Stack Engineer
**About ProveAI:** ProveAI is an AI management platform that helps organizations centralize and manage their AI models while maintaining strict oversight of data access and usage. Built on distributed ledger technology, ProveAI provides tamper-proof oversight, ensuring organizations can set and enforce guardrails to mitigate risk and optimize AI performance.

**Job Description:**
As a Senior Full Stack Software Engineer at ProveAI, you will play a leadership role in building our next-generation AI governance platform. You will mentor junior engineers, drive architectural decisions, and contribute to the technical vision of our product. This role requires deep expertise in full-stack development and a proven track record of delivering complex, scalable systems.

**Responsibilities:**
- Lead the design and implementation of full-stack applications using React, Node.js, and TypeScript
- Mentor junior engineers and contribute to their professional growth
- Drive architectural decisions and technical roadmap planning
- Optimize system performance, scalability, and reliability
- Collaborate with product teams to define and implement new features
- Ensure high-quality code through rigorous testing and code reviews
- Champion best practices in software engineering and development processes
- Contribute to the design and implementation of innovative features and solutions
- Troubleshoot and resolve complex technical issues
- Stay ahead of industry trends and evaluate new technologies

**Requirements:**
- 8+ years of professional software engineering experience
- Proven leadership experience in mentoring and guiding engineering teams
- Deep expertise in TypeScript, JavaScript (ES6+), React, and Node.js
- Strong backend engineering skills with experience in API development and data processing
- Experience designing and implementing scalable, distributed systems
- Familiarity with database technologies (PostgreSQL, MySQL, MongoDB, Redis)
- Strong knowledge of cloud platforms (AWS, IBM Cloud) and DevOps practices
- Experience with containerization (Docker, Kubernetes) and CI/CD pipelines
- Familiarity with blockchain technologies and smart contracts (Hedera, Solidity)
- Excellent problem-solving skills with a focus on system architecture
- Experience with test frameworks (Jest, Cypress, Selenium)
- Proven ability to deliver projects on time and within scope

**Benefits:**
- Fully remote, work from home environment
- Flexible working hours
- Paid Time-Off
- Periodic in-person offsites globally (travel permitting)
- Competitive salary and bonus structure
- Long-term incentive programs
- Continued education support
- Advanced career development opportunities
Post Date: June 25, 2025